Join the nursing center management team as a Unit Manager - RN where you will be accountable in your assigned nursing unit for the delivery of high-quality and cost-effective health care while achieving positive clinical outcomes, patient/family and employee satisfaction. You will ensure that care delivery is consistent with the mission, vision, values and policies of Genesis HealthCare and,,, with ongoing, accepted standards of practice, state and federal regulations, and licensing requirements. \n\n \n\nPosition Highlights\nCollaborate with the Director of Nursing to maintain adequate nursing coverage to provide safe nursing care \nParticipate with the interdisciplinary team in developing, implementing and evaluating ways to achieve patient goals and minimize rehospitalizations.\nMentor and educate nurses, working with physicians and other medical professionals, and serve as a resource to all staff within the nursing unit regarding the quality of services provided.

Guided by our Core Values, Code of Conduct and Ethics program, we foster a family-like work environment with a culture of compassion. \n\n \n\n \n\nBenefits\n*Health, Dental, Vision, Company-paid life insurance, 401K, Paid Time Off \n*Variable compensation plans\n*Inclusive workplace with DEI committee\n*Nursing Student Loan Debt Repayment and Tuition Assistance\n*Tuition, Travel, and Wireless Service Discounts\n*Employee Assistance Program to support mental health\n*Employee Foundation to financially assist through unforeseen hardships \n\nRestrictions apply based on collective bargaining agreements, applicable state law and factors such as pay classification, job grade, location, and length of service. \n\n \n\nNUMN \n\nMust be a graduate of an accredited school of nursing.

Associate Degree in Nursing, three (3) years of nursing experience. Nursing Diploma, three (3) years of nursing experience. BSN, two (2) years nursing experience.

At least one year of nurse leadership experience is required. Must possess current licensure by the State Board of Examiners of Nurses in the nursing center state. Must maintain current BLS/CPR certification.\n\nEqual Opportunity Employer Minorities/Women/Protected Veterans/Disabled
